Transaction 9615786d35cb214db75f6ba0a78309e5633dfb0d045e076c692c965716e68868

69 Input
2 Outputs
  • 9615786d35cb214db75f6ba0a78309e5633dfb0d045e076c692c965716e68868:0
  • value  842915
    address  3FUkkLK8MTHY1P2nFmQ7Vk3KPhat9rm7tk
  • 9615786d35cb214db75f6ba0a78309e5633dfb0d045e076c692c965716e68868:1
  • value  546055889
    address  3GuKKkxBSRmbSpPXVYqCBVUP2fPZctBiyA